I have now bought two of the mini ebay specials. The skipping frames is due to the type of memory card you se. Low quality memory cards do it apparently. Mine is fine!!! Well, the old one was before it got nicked, and I have yet to test the new one.
I tried one of those cheapy ones and it actually worked quite well but it was horrible to use, no indication of battery remaining, button incredibally awkward to press, mount really flimsy.
Better than nothing if you can put up with the issues, but really not a patch on a decent camera.

Yep, my card cost more than the camera did too as I was forewarned to buy a card with high transfer rate to stop the frames dropping! Although they are not the best in quality the fact you can just stick it somewhere on the outside of the car with a bit of gaffer tape to get an interesting angle (like inside the wheelarch to watch brakes glowing and suspension working) and not care if it were to drop off as you are only £30 down is a big bonus.
